Everyone was shocked by pictures of Naomi Campbell with a large bald patch in her hair, The result of having her extensions in for to long and the braids to tight. Extensions are more popular than ever, some girls just can’t live without them, but take a tip from Victoria Beckham who put hers back in this week, Leave the extensions out every few months for at least a month and let your hair recover, otherwise its won’t only be Naomi walking round with bald patches.
